Transaction 8bf66bbd040653c864abe25692670dbf77180c79fdc28f28960b0209e0a31b9d
1 Input
1 Output
-
8bf66bbd040653c864abe25692670dbf77180c79fdc28f28960b0209e0a31b9d:0
- value
- 38067
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 4a0b2bd6356f87607dcb519cc03910297a8d2f4a2019207a16998b18f95a8d1f
- address
- bc1pfg9jh434d7rkqlwt2xwvqwgs99ag6t62yqvjq7sknx933726350svavdy6